Noun edit

triple point (plural triple points)

  1. (physics) The unique temperature and pressure at which the solid, liquid and gas phases of a substance are all in equilibrium.
    • 2006, David B. Troy, Paul Beringer, Remington: The Science and Practice of Pharmacy, →ISBN, page 179:
      A solid sublimes only when the pressure of its vapor is below that of the triple point for that substance.

  2. (physics) A point where the incident shock wave, the reflected shock wave, the Mach stem, and one slipstream meet.

  3. (mathematics) A point where a curve or surface intersects itself along three arcs.

  4. (meteorology) The intersection of an occluded front, cold front, and warm front.

    • 2013, Phil Croucher, Private Helicopter Pilot Studies JAA BW, →ISBN, page 8-34:
      The point where occluding starts is the triple point, because there are three air masses involved: that ahead of the occlusion, the warm air aloft, and the air behind the occlusion, or where the cold, warm and occluded fronts meet.
  5. (meteorology) The point where two boundaries, such as a dry line, outflow boundary, or cold front, intersect.

  6. (plate tectonics) A point where three plates intersect.
